Choosing the Right Chicken

When it comes to Crockpot Chicken and Noodles, the type of chicken you use is crucial. You can opt for boneless, skinless chicken breasts or thighs, depending on your preference. Chicken breasts provide a leaner option, while thighs offer more tender and juicy results due to their higher fat content. Ensure that the chicken is fresh and of good quality to achieve the best flavor.

Selecting the Best Noodles for Slow Cooking

The choice of noodles can make or break your Crockpot Chicken and Noodles. Egg noodles are the traditional choice, providing a rich, creamy texture when cooked. Look for high-quality egg noodles that are designed for slow cooking, as they will hold up better to the long cooking time. Reames noodles are a popular brand for this recipe due to their superior texture.

Aromatics and Seasonings That Make a Difference

Aromatics and seasonings play a vital role in enhancing the flavor of your Crockpot Chicken and Noodles. Onions, garlic, and celery are common aromatics that add depth to the dish. For seasonings, consider using salt, pepper, and thyme. You can also add a bay leaf for extra flavor. These ingredients work together to create a rich, comforting broth that complements the chicken and noodles perfectly.

Selecting the Right Slow Cooker Size

The size of your slow cooker can significantly impact the outcome of your crockpot chicken and noodles. A 6-quart slow cooker is ideal for this recipe, as it provides ample space for the chicken, noodles, and broth. Using a slow cooker that’s too small can result in overcrowding, leading to uneven cooking.

If you prefer a larger or smaller batch, consider adjusting the slow cooker size accordingly. For instance, a 4-quart slow cooker is suitable for smaller families or individuals, while an 8-quart is better for larger groups.

Step-by-Step Instructions for Crockpot Chicken and Noodles

Making Crockpot Chicken and Noodles is a straightforward process that requires minimal effort but yields maximum flavor. This comforting dish is perfect for busy days when you need a delicious meal ready at home.

Preparing Your Ingredients

To start, you’ll need to prepare your ingredients. Begin by rinsing 1-2 lbs of boneless, skinless chicken breasts under cold water, then pat them dry with paper towels. Next, chop 1 medium onion and 2-3 cloves of garlic. You can also add other aromatics like carrots or celery if you prefer. Having your ingredients ready will make the cooking process smoother.

Additionally, you’ll need to choose the right type of noodles. For Crockpot Chicken and Noodles, egg noodles are a popular choice. You can use either store-bought or homemade egg noodles. If you’re using frozen noodles, make sure to adjust the cooking time accordingly.

The Cooking Process

Place the prepared chicken, chopped onion, and minced garlic into the crockpot. Add 4 cups of chicken broth and a mix of your preferred herbs and spices. You can use dried thyme, bay leaves, salt, and pepper to taste. Stir the mixture gently to ensure all the ingredients are well coated with the broth and spices.

Cover the crockpot and set it to cook on low for 6-8 hours or on high for 3-4 hours. The slow cooking process allows the chicken to become tender and the flavors to meld together. This patience will be rewarded with a rich, comforting broth.

Adding the Noodles at the Right Time

About 30 minutes to 1 hour before serving, add your chosen noodles to the crockpot. If you’re using egg noodles, they typically cook quickly, so 30 minutes should be sufficient. Stir the noodles into the chicken and broth mixture, ensuring they’re covered by the liquid. If necessary, you can add a bit more broth or water to prevent the noodles from becoming too dry.

Continue to cook for the remaining 30 minutes to 1 hour, or until the noodles are tender. Once done, remove the bay leaves and serve hot. You can garnish with chopped fresh herbs like parsley or thyme for added flavor and visual appeal.

Getting the Broth-to-Noodle Ratio Right

The broth-to-noodle ratio is crucial for achieving the perfect consistency in your Crockpot Chicken and Noodles. Aim for a generous amount of broth to ensure the noodles cook properly without becoming too mushy or dry. Typically, using 4 cups of chicken broth for 1 pound of noodles is a good starting point. However, you can adjust this ratio based on your personal preference for a thicker or thinner consistency. Keep an eye on the noodles towards the end of the cooking time to make any necessary adjustments.

To further refine the ratio, consider the type of noodles you’re using. Thicker noodles like egg noodles can handle more broth, while thinner noodles may require less. Experimenting with different noodle types and broth amounts will help you find your ideal balance.

Creamy Crockpot Chicken and Noodles with Reames Noodles

For a rich and creamy twist, try using Reames noodles in your Crockpot Chicken and Noodles. Reames noodles are known for their thick, egg noodle texture that holds up well to slow cooking. To make this version, simply add a can of cream of chicken soup or a mixture of heavy cream and chicken broth towards the end of the cooking time. This will give your dish a luxurious, comforting quality.

Storing and Reheating Leftovers

Don’t let leftovers go to waste; learn how to store and reheat your Crockpot Chicken and Noodles effectively. Proper storage and reheating techniques ensure that your dish remains safe to eat and retains its flavor and texture.

Refrigeration Guidelines

To store leftovers, cool the Crockpot Chicken and Noodles to room temperature within two hours of cooking. Then, transfer it to an airtight container and refrigerate. The dish can be safely stored in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days.

Freezing Instructions

For longer storage, consider freezing your Crockpot Chicken and Noodles. Place the cooled dish in a freezer-safe, airtight container or freezer bag, making sure to remove as much air as possible before sealing. Label the container with the date and contents. Frozen leftovers can be stored for up to 3 months.

Best Practices for Reheating

When reheating, make sure the Crockpot Chicken and Noodles reaches a minimum internal temperature of 165°F (74°C). You can reheat it on the stovetop, in the microwave, or using the slow cooker. If using the microwave, cover the dish and heat on high for 1-2 minutes, stirring every 30 seconds until hot. On the stovetop, reheat over medium heat, stirring occasionally, until the dish is heated through.

Reheating MethodTimeNotes
Microwave1-2 minutesCover and stir every 30 seconds
Stovetop5-7 minutesMedium heat, stir occasionally
Slow Cooker1-2 hoursLow setting

FAQ

What type of noodles are best for slow cooker chicken and noodles?

You can use various types of noodles, such as egg noodles or Reames noodles, which hold up well to slow cooking. Choose a noodle that suits your taste and texture preferences.

Can I use frozen chicken in my crockpot chicken and noodles recipe?

Yes, you can use frozen chicken, but make sure to adjust the cooking time accordingly. It’s generally recommended to thaw the chicken first for more even cooking.

How do I prevent my noodles from becoming mushy in the slow cooker?

To prevent mushy noodles, add them towards the end of the cooking time. Typically, adding noodles during the last 30 minutes to 1 hour of cooking will help them retain their texture.

Can I make crockpot chicken and noodles with low-sodium broth?

Yes, using low-sodium broth is a great way to control the salt content of your dish. You can also adjust the amount of added salt or seasonings to suit your taste.

Is it possible to overcook crockpot chicken and noodles?

Yes, overcooking can result in dry chicken and mushy noodles. Monitor your dish’s progress, and adjust the cooking time as needed to achieve the desired texture.

Can I add vegetables to my crockpot chicken and noodles?

Absolutely, adding vegetables like carrots, celery, or peas can enhance the flavor and nutritional value of your dish. Choose vegetables that complement the flavors and cooking time of your recipe.

How do I reheat leftover crockpot chicken and noodles?

Reheat your leftovers gently over low heat, adding a bit of broth or water if needed to achieve the desired consistency. You can also reheat it in the microwave, stirring every 30 seconds until heated through.

Can I freeze crockpot chicken and noodles?

Yes, you can freeze cooked crockpot chicken and noodles. Cool the dish completely, then transfer it to airtight containers or freezer bags. When reheating, thaw overnight in the refrigerator and reheat as described above.
